Carolyn and I have been serving Jesus in the world of golfers for many years. Because golf is often a wealthy, leadership laden sport, part of our life/ministry mission includes bridging the gap between the wealthy and the poor, marginalized, persecuted of the world. Jesus came to proclaim Good News to the poor, liberty to the captives, sight to the blind, liberty to the oppressed and proclaim the year of the Lord’s favor (Luke 4:18, 19 and Isaiah 61:1-4).

Over ten years ago, a close friend of ours was incarcerated and we began visiting the prison. Through this relationship, we have met many, many others who have been imprisoned, some rightly, others falsely. We have seen firsthand the struggle of inmates being releasedĀ into a society in which forgiveness is neglected and change is not accepted as a possibility.

We’d like to help, through the vision of Hope Farms, to help released inmates who really want and deserve a second chance-golfers refer to this as a Mulligan-have that opportunity. Therefore, we are giving our time and efforts to serve on theĀ board of directors.
